## Job Content

### Job overview

We are seeking a highly skilled and motivated Project Manager to join our Clinical Transformation team. The successful candidate will be responsible for the implementation of major and complex projects that are key to our Trust’s vision, values, and strategy. This role involves engaging with a wide range of stakeholders and ensuring effective coordination with other interdependent work-streams, projects, and programmes.

You will be based at County Hall, Norwich with travel to other Trust sites where necessary.

### Main duties of the job

As Project Manager within our Clinical Transformation team you will:

- Manage and deliver complex projects to ensure both short and long-term benefits for the organisation.
- Build and maintain effective relationships with internal and external stakeholders.
- Analyse and interpret complex information and data to make informed decisions.
- Plan and manage projects, monitor key milestones and outcomes, and ensure timely and accurate reporting.
- Lead and support service development, identifying changes and implementing processes and policies.
- Undertake budget holder responsibilities and ensure projects are delivered within agreed budget tolerance.
- Line management responsibilities, including appraisals, training, and recruitment.

## Person Specification

### Experience

**Essential**

- Proven track record of service redesign, project evaluation and review, and implementing complex projects/change programmes.
- Experience of working with a wide variety of people including negotiating and influencing.

**Desirable**

- NHS/public sector experience and knowledge.

### Qualifications

**Essential**

- Degree level or with equivalent significant proven experience implementing complex projects/change programmes.
- Project Management qualification or specialised knowledge of a wide range of project management tools and techniques.
